#AFP։ "Zelensky and Trump plan to meet tomorrow at the NATO summit"
![]() 555 Tuesday, 24 June, 2025, 14:16 Ukrainian President Volodymyr Zelensky and US President Donald Trump plan to meet on the sidelines of the NATO summit on the afternoon of June 25, Agence France-Presse reported, citing a senior official in Zelensky's office. "Zelensky and Trump plan to meet on Wednesday on the sidelines of the NATO summit in The Hague," the agency wrote. It is noted that the meeting will discuss sanctions and the supply of weapons to Kiev. Note that the NATO summit is scheduled for June 24-25 in The Hague. |
